The book offers an in-depth analysis of the transformative events in Czechoslovakia during 1968, a period marked by significant communist reform followed by a swift reversal. H. Gordon Skilling utilizes a wealth of sources, including unpublished documents and interviews, to explore the historical context, key reforms, political dynamics, and international responses. He also delves into the Soviet intervention and the subsequent collapse of the reform movement, ultimately framing the Prague Spring as a revolutionary episode in the broader narrative of communism.
